The Perks of Being a Wallflower is a defining coming-of-age film that continues to resonate with audiences years after its release. Directed by Stephen Chbosky and based on his own bestselling epistolary novel, the movie captures the raw, beautiful, and often painful realities of adolescence. It navigates themes of mental health, trauma, friendship, and the liberating power of finding your "tribe."

The Perks of Being a Wallflower (2012) is more than just a coming-of-age movie; it is a cinematic hug for anyone who has ever felt like an outsider. Written and directed by Stephen Chbosky, based on his own celebrated 1999 novel, the film captures the raw vulnerability, intense friendships, and tumultuous trauma of adolescence with remarkable honesty.
Based on Stephen Chbosky's best-selling 1999 novel, which he also adapted for the screen and directed, the film is a poignant exploration of adolescence. Set in the early 1990s, it follows Charlie, a shy and introverted high school freshman.
